Collaborating With Fitness Influencers to Sell Products opens up a dynamic avenue for brands looking to tap into the growing fitness market. With social media’s influence skyrocketing, partnering with fitness influencers allows businesses to reach a wider audience while benefiting from the trust and credibility these influencers have built within their communities. This collaboration not only helps in promoting products but also creates authentic connections with potential customers.

By leveraging their platforms, fitness influencers can effectively showcase products through engaging content, whether it be workout videos, reviews, or lifestyle posts. This approach allows brands to highlight their offerings in a context that resonates with health-conscious consumers, ensuring a more natural integration into their daily lives.

Questions and Answers: Collaborating With Fitness Influencers To Sell Products

What are the benefits of working with fitness influencers?

Working with fitness influencers can enhance brand visibility, build credibility, and target a specific audience effectively, as these influencers have established trust with their followers.

How do I choose the right fitness influencer for my brand?

Selecting the right fitness influencer involves assessing their audience demographics, engagement rates, and alignment with your brand values and target market.

What types of products can be promoted through fitness influencers?

Fitness influencers can promote a wide range of products, including workout gear, supplements, healthy food options, fitness apps, and wellness services.

How can I measure the success of my collaboration with fitness influencers?

Success can be measured through engagement metrics, sales conversions, website traffic, and overall brand visibility gained from the influencer’s promotion.

Are there any risks associated with collaborating with fitness influencers?

Potential risks include misalignment with brand values, negative feedback from the influencer’s audience, and dependency on influencer reputation, so careful selection and communication are essential.
